   have you guys run aros lately. if not you might want to. download the iso burn it and try it out. nothing i have seen anywhere else has had this much promise.
   lou-dias i do agree that linux has some problems. the main problem it has is what it was meant to be- a unix clone. unix was never meant to be consumer os. it was designed what 35 years ago for mainframes etc.
   thats were amigaos stepped in and should have made a stand. because it was a unixlike os designed from the start to be a consumer os. simple, efficient, modern, and especially designed for multimedia.
   that is also why aros is so important. aros is now where linux was 10 years ago. mainstream computer users have bypassed linux because it is to complex to install, run, and maintain. and the simplicity of those things and efficiency are amigaos' and aros' greatest streangths.
   BTW aros should be able to be ported to GC with a little effort.
   also think about something. if os4 were to be released today, like right now, who would buy it? amiga diehards maybe with the money to do so. most computer users wont. aros is free! and it doenst even need to be intalled to try out, just burn a livecd. if aros 1.0 were to be released right now most amigans would at least give it a try andf i personally know quite a few non amiga fans that would.
